Output dd39a995b4a7563db8a124dc2159ffd935e19a9be55e9cb4ee3449c4b26ff71f:1

value
325804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b87de1d8155ccf1ae50f6fec90d65be4b8a746 OP_EQUAL
address
3MMeDVnxjdGAsRSusAjRkgWADMzfBQsnTZ
transaction
dd39a995b4a7563db8a124dc2159ffd935e19a9be55e9cb4ee3449c4b26ff71f
confirmations
300687
spent
true